Abdul Kadir Reappointed as chairman of Makassar NU

Makassar, NU Online Dr. H. Abdul Kadir Ahmad MS was reappointed as chairman of the Executif Board (Tanfidziyah) of the Makassar NU Branch Board (PCNU) at its conference in Makassar over the weekend. Kadir was elected by acclamation for other candidates retiring from chairman post. While Dr. KH Bahadruddin who is also the leader of IMMIM Islamic boarding school (pesantren) was appointed as chairman of the Advisory Board (Syuriyah) of the PCNU. PKB rift has little impact on NU factions

Jakarta, NU Online A threat made by former president Abdurrahman "Gus Dur" Wahid to abstain from voting in next year's general election will not inspire other factions to follow suit, analysts say. Political observers said the battle between Gus Dur and rival Muhaiman for chairmanship of the National Awakening Party (PKB), which ended in a court ruling in favor of Muhaiman, will not inspire a similar clash between internal factions of Nahdlatul Ulam (NU), the country's largest Islamic organization.

NU students from across Java agree to set up a forum

Yogyakarta, NU Online NU students from across Java gathering at a meeting in Yokyakarta over the weekend agreed to set up a new forum. The forum designed to facilitate dialogue and the exchange of information between students within NU community was called as NU Students' Communication Forum across Java (FKMNUJ). The meeting was initiated by NU student family from a number of universities like Gajah Mada University (UGM), State University of Yogyakarta, (UNY) and Bogor Agricultural Institute (IPB). The great event involving NU activists and students from universities throughout Java was held in Alma Ata Institute of Health Sciences (STIKES) of Yogyakarta.

President can issue decree if amended constitution puts state in jeopardy

Jakarta, NU Online The President has the right to issue a decree to save the state, if the implementation of the revised 1945 Constitution may place the state in jeopardy. This is in line with chapter 9 of the Constituion which among others said that the president and the vice president pledged to adhere to the Constitution and implement it sincerely and devoted themselve to the nation, a Betawi senior figure, Ridwan Saidi, said here on Sunday (20/7).

Gus Dur faces losing grip on PKB

Jakarta, NU Online The Supreme Court has dealt Abdurrahman "Gus Dur" Wahid and his supporters a heavy blow that will expel him from the party he helped found in 1998. In a hearing Thursday, the court turned down an appeal filed by Gus Dur's National Awakening Party (PKB) against Muhaimin Iskandar and Lukman Edy, respectively the elected party chairman and secretary-general in the 2005 national congress in Semarang, for holding an extraordinary congress last May.

NU: UN is more pro Israel than Palestine

Jakarta, NU Online General chairman of the Central Board of Nahdlatul Ulama KH Hasyim Muzadi said that the United Nations tended to pay more its attention to Israel rather than Palestine. The international organization could no longer do many things dealing with the Israel-Palestine crisis. The UN, Hasyim said, could only stand firmly and fairly for each resolution issued related to Israel. He said that If the resolution was vulnerable for Israel, the UN would ignore the resolution. "On the contrary, this (resolution) will not be effective for Palestine," Hasyim told reporters here Friday (18/7).

Gus Dur ready to be questioned by KPK over Faishal`s allegation

Jakarta, NU Online KH Abdurrahman Wahid or Gus Dur, chairman of the rule-making body of the Nation`s Awakening Party (PKB), said he was ready to be questioned by the Corruption Eradication Commission (KPK) over legislator Yusuf Emir Faishal`s allegation he had once received Rp300 million from Faishal to pay medical bills. "Go ahead, KPK, question me," the former president told a press conference at the office of the NU (Nahdlatul Ulama)`s Central Board in Jakarta on Wednesday (16/7).
